Buy a German Shepherd From a Breeder
If you are looking to purchase an German Shepherd from a breeder is the best way to make sure you're getting a purebred dog. Avoid buying a German Shepherd from a pet store or backyard breeder. Puppies are typically manufactured to make money, and they may not have a definite lineage.
Find local German Shepherd breed clubs and solicit recommendations from local vets, animal shelters and pet supply stores. You can also inquire for suggestions to breed rescue groups.

Health
GSDs, like any large breed dog, are susceptible to health issues. They are generally healthy if they engage in regular exercise and eat a balanced diet. Making preventative steps like having your GSDs microchipped or vaccinated can also help to keep them healthy and free of disease. Some of the most frequent health issues in GSDs include hip and elbow dysplasias as well as pannus (superficial Keratitis), as well as eye problems like cataracts.
Do your research prior to purchasing a German Shepherd. Find a breeder who has good breeding practices and can provide a medical background of both parents. This will help you understand any genetic or hereditary issues that may pose a risk to the breed. Some breeders offer guarantees, warranties and contracts that contain specific clauses to protect both the buyer as well as the seller.
When you are examining puppies, make sure that they are the right weight and have a coat free of matting or odors. The eyes and ears should be clear and clean. A GSD should also have an appetite that is healthy and a high energy level. Avoid puppies with vomiting, schäferhund Welpen Kaufen schweiz diarrhea, or a itchy rash.

Training
German Shepherds are smart, obedient dogs that respond well to training. Because of this, they make great family pets for people of all ages. They are also utilized in law enforcement and in the military due to their unique characteristics of protection and instincts for herding.
However you should be prepared to put in lots of time and effort in the training of your dog. Additionally, you should have enough space for your German Shepherd to run and play. They require a significant amount of exercise in order to remain healthy and happy. If you don't have the time or space to provide your dog with the exercise they need then you should consider buying another breed of dog or making arrangements for a dog-walker to visit them at least once per day.
When you are training your German Shepherd, SchäFerhunde Suchen Ein Zuhause be sure to use consistent verbal and physical cues. This will allow your dog to learn commands quickly and avoid confusion. It is important to train your pet for a short time every day. This way, they will be able to master new skills and avoid becoming bored of training sessions.
It is also important to socialize your dog from an early age. This will teach your dog that strangers should not be considered to be a threat. This is especially important for GSD puppies because they tend to be sensitive and their socialization period is usually shorter than other breeds of dogs. Introduce your German Shepherd puppy to other dogs and human beings in small, safe areas when they are 8 weeks old.
It is also important to take your children on car rides early to show them that the car is a place they feel secure in. This will help them avoid developing car anxiety later in life. It is also recommended to practice solo training to prevent separation anxiety in your German Shepherd when they become older.
